This video will show you - How to make CHOLENT!! This cholent is delicious and super easy to make! We enjoy having it for our Shabbat lunch during the winter months :)
Hope you enjoy!
💡 INGREDIENTS 💡
1 kg meat (people love meat, so extra is usually a great idea :) (make sure marbleized)
1 cup of dry barley (white, small pearls)
2 onions - cut into chunks
2 potatoes - cut into chunks (We don't like them in the cholent, also it freezes beautifully without potatoes)
2 cups of beans - soaked overnight/for a few hours (we add 1 cup of soaked white+1 cup of soaked red)
❤️Spices❤️
2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
2 teaspoon sweet paprika
2 teaspoon granulated garlic / also fresh chopped garlic is good too.

It's great, I love questions 💕💕😊 So I would say the traditional one from Eastern Europe was mostly made with red or white beans and beef with beef bones. But of course many people substitute all types of beans with any type of beans! My friend uses lentils, comes out good but a bit of a mushy look 😂 Also some people def use beef chicken/ Turkey lamb or even vegetarian 😋 Sefardic Jews often use lamb.

The type of mean can vary- some use flanken (fatty), while others use rib/neck or asado/osobuku. I generally like to use asado 😋 Basically you can use any stewing meat, preferably one that is not too fatty, but that does have some marbleized fat so it wont dry out.
